Blustery Saturday gave way to a fall-day stunner on Sunday, and I hope this coming weekend is good weather for getting outside, because Oct. 11 is a day you can put your feet to the pavement for a good cause. Bosom Buddies Walk/Run returns for the 33rd year at the Pavilion, taking off at 9 a.m. You can visit bosombuddiesswc.org for full details, and register at the event at 8 a.m., in advance of the 9 a.m. start. The walk helps Bosom Buddies support local breast cancer patients. Breast cancer probably has touched someone you know: 1 in 8 women will be diagnosed with it in her lifetime and, although it is much rarer, breast cancer also strikes men. Since forming, Bosom Buddies has helped more than 4,000 people and contributed more than $1 million in medical and educational financial assistance.
